Bhayandar : The Mira Road police have arrested a 25-year-old man on charges of kidnapping and raping a 15-year-old girl who was finally rescued from Lucknow recently.
The accused Ravi Chaurasiya, 25, a painter, was a cousin of the tenth grader living in Mira Road.
Police started the investigation after a missing person complaint was registered by her parents when she did not return home from school on July 30.
On August 3, the girl called up her parents and told them that she had been abducted and held captive in a house in Lucknow. They informed the police who sent a team to Lucknow. With the help of UP police, they nabbed Chaurasiya and rescued the girl.
According to police, the accused took the girl first to Nashik and then to Lucknow where she was raped by him on a number of occasions. Chaurasiya, who is a resident of Andheri, was booked under section 376 (Rape) of the IPC and under the relevant sections of the stringent Prevention of Children from Sexual Offences (POCSO) Act, 2012. The accused, however, rejected the rape charges. He said the girl was in love with him and that they eloped to Lucknow.
“Since the girl is a minor, his love theory stands baseless. An official complaint has been registered by the girl’s parents,” said a police officer who did not wish to be named. Chaurasiya had been remanded in police custody till August 12 by the district sessions court.
